Garbage Bin Essentials
Keeping your home tidy and sanitary is vital, and a good garbage bin plays a significant role. When selecting the perfect bin for your needs, consider factors like capacity. A larger bin might be necessary for households with many members or those who produce a lot of garbage. Also, think about the composition - plastic bins are durable and easy to clean, while metal bins can be more attractive. Remember also to choose a bin with a reliable lid to prevent foul odors from wafting into your home.
- Essential Features: A garbage bin should be easy to empty, strong enough to withstand daily use, and have a lid that seals to control odors.
- Think about Your Needs: How much trash do you create on average? Do you need a bin for recyclables?
- Placement Matters: Choose a spot that is convenient and doesn't block your movement.

Sustainable Waste Management
Effective resource recovery practices are essential for preserving our environment. A circular approach to waste management involves minimizing waste generation, upcycling materials whenever appropriate, and biodegrading read more organic residues. This multifaceted strategy not only reduces the impact on incinerators but also reclaims valuable resources. A key component of sustainable waste management is public education, which empowers individuals to make informed decisions about their disposal practices.

Efficient Waste Disposal Systems systems
Implementing efficient waste disposal systems is crucial for protecting our world. It involves a multifaceted approach that includes reducing waste generation at the source, recovering materials effectively, and disposing of remaining waste in an sustainable manner. Cities can adopt various strategies such as promoting composting, implementing source separation programs, and investing in advanced treatment facilities to minimize the environmental impact of waste.
- Composting organic waste reduces landfill volume and creates valuable fertilizer.
- Recycling paper, plastic, glass, and metal conserves resources and lowers energy consumption.
- Landfill gas capture systems mitigate harmful emissions from decomposing waste.
By prioritizing efficient waste disposal programs, we can create a cleaner, healthier, and more viable future for all.
Curbside Collection: Trash & Recycling Containers
Proper placement of your waste and recycling containers is crucial for efficient curbside collection. Ensure your units are placed readily identifiable at the edge of your yard by collection time. ,Furthermore, keep a comfortable distance between containers and any street furniture.
- Consult your local recycling guidelines for specific specifications regarding container size, material, and allowable contents.
- Employ separate containers for refuse and material recovery. This helps facilitate the sorting process for collection crews.
- Mark your containers clearly with markers indicating their contents. This improves clarity for collectors.
